Abstract

This study was aimed to describe students' creative thinking skills in integrated science learning on the theme of water pollution using project-based learning. The method used in this study was a descriptive method. The population and sample in this study were non-science students at a university in Bogor. The instruments used in this study were tests of creative thinking skills, peer assessment and product creativity assessment rubrics. The results showed that the average test score of students' creative thinking skills was 89% (very good category). The achievement of peer assessment indicators is 87%, while the achievement of product creativity indicators is 88%. Thus, it can be concluded that project-based integrated science learning can be used to improve the creative thinking skills of non-science students

Abstract

Information literacy is closely related to critical thinking skills. Critical thinking skills are related to exploring and evaluating information to make argumentation with relevant and appropriate information. It includes analyzing and synthesizing information to solve a problem where these activities are part of information literacy. Thus, information literacy-based learning should be able to enhance critical thinking skills. This study aims to determine the correlation between critical thinking skills and student’s information literacy enhancement through learning chemistry with the PjBL-IL model on the biogas production context. This study used a pre-experimental method - one group pretest-posttest design involving 32 high school students. Students' critical thinking and information literacy skills were measured using tests. Critical thinking skills and information literacy enhancement on high and medium category with N-gain score are 72.90% and 66.20% respectively and show a low correlation with a correlation coefficient value of 0.144. Where the basic support indicator has a negative correlation (r = -0.105). Thus, critical thinking skills enhancement is not always in line with information literacy.

Abstract

Teaching materials that accommodate innovative learning to improve environmental literacy are currently essential. Development research has been conducted to develop and examine the effectiveness of ecobrick theme teaching materials in improving student ecoliteracy. The teaching materials are packaged with the PBL-STEM 4H model (project based learning- science, technology, engineering, and mathematics - head, heart, hand, and harmony). The research employs research and development method and ADDIE design (analysis, design, development, implementation, and evaluation). This research uses interview guidelines, observation questionnaire sheets, and environmental literacy instruments as research instruments. In the development stage, this research employs several science teachers in the Sukabumi Regency, as determined by purposive sampling. In the implementation stage, 7th-grade students of one secondary school in West Java were tested to evaluate the effectiveness of the teaching materials in improving eco-literacy. Teaching materials were developed using PBL-STEM learning steps characterized by 4H values. The teaching materials' validation results show high validity with a feasibility score of 87.2, including a very valid category. The CVI (content validity index) and CVR (content validity ratio) indexes of 0.995 and 0.990 are included in the valid category. Teacher response to teaching materials reaches 90.05, including the outstanding category. The implementation results show that using the developed teaching materials during learning can improve student eco-literacy.

Abstract

This study aims to analyze Ethno-STEM-based learning, focusing on the implementation, challenges, and its impact on students' critical and creative thinking skills. The study employs a qualitative analysis method using an open coding approach on nine relevant articles published between 2020 and 2024. The analysis results indicate that integrating Ethno-STEM with a Project-Based Learning (PjBL) approach is effective in enhancing students' critical and creative thinking skills, with most research findings showing significant improvements in both skills. The main challenges identified include educators' limited understanding of Ethno-STEM, technological constraints, and difficulties in integrating local culture into the STEM curriculum. Several studies also highlight the need for teacher training and infrastructure development to support the sustainable implementation of Ethno-STEM. Overall, Ethno-STEM-based learning significantly contributes to the development of 21st-century skills, particularly in enhancing students' creativity, critical thinking, and cultural awareness. These findings recommend further development of Ethno-STEM-based learning resources, such as e-modules and learning syntax, to support educational practices oriented toward local cultural sustainability. This study provides a critical foundation for more inclusive and value-based curriculum innovations in the future.

Abstract

Understanding Physics Concepts is a concern for every learning process and physics practicum. The development of various physics practicum concepts in the Inquiry Lab or Project Based Lab models contributes to the Students' Concept Understanding Level. This study was conducted to determine the level of conceptual understanding of students on the concept of fluid through project-based laboratory. The method used is pre-experimental with one group pretest and posttest design. The subjects of this study were 22 prospective physics teacher students at one of the universities in Banda Aceh City. The test instrument used is a level test of concept understanding in the form of a stratified description consisting of the ability to explain the concept (P), the ability to determine the laws of physics (Q), ability to provide additional case examples of related laws (R) and define those laws (S). The results showed that students achieved an understanding of fluid concepts at the level of complete understanding (CU) after participating in a project-based laboratory. Therefore, it can be concluded that the level of understanding of physics concepts effectively increases to achieve complete understanding through project-based laboratory.

Abstract

This study aims to identify the needs in the development of teaching materials on low carbon education, which is still rarely delivered at the VII grade secondary school level. This research uses the Mix Method. Quantitative data collection with a total of 100 respondents located in Bogor regency in the 2024/2025 academic year using assessment questions on the level of knowledge, low carbon competencies, and environmental care attitude questionnaire. Meanwhile, qualitative data were generated from observations of climate resilience based on the geographical location of the education unit. The results of this study show that students still need improvement in knowledge, low carbon competency, and environmental care attitude. The climate resilience analysis shows that the school conditions have the potential to implement learning that raises environmental issues to be used as topics in learning, and the use of social media. Therefore, the need for the development of teaching materials includes learning that contains videos or images, case studies with local issues, accompanied by group assignments that integrate social media as a medium for campaigns to protect the environment, so that it accommodates learning that forms an attitude of environmental care.

Abstract

STEM learning has increasingly been implemented in higher education, particularly in science education programs. In the aftermath of the global health crisis, the learning process has transitioned to a new normal, significantly different from pre-crisis practices. Numerous changes and challenges have emerged in science learning, particularly in fostering collaboration among prospective teachers in higher education. This research explores the nature of collaboration among prospective science teachers through the integration of STEM learning, employing a qualitative research method with in-depth observation as the primary data collection technique. Observations were conducted directly and supported by video recordings to ensure comprehensive data collection, with collaborative practices assessed using collaborative learning rubrics. The findings reveal that science education students have improved their collaboration skills through STEM learning integration, showing greater comfort in direct discussions and hands-on investigative learning activities, although some topics still require online discussions facilitated by e-learning platforms. Consequently, a blended learning approach is identified as the most effective method for integrating STEM learning in the current era to enhance collaboration in science education. Future research could further investigate the integration of STEM learning using hybrid learning models to promote collaboration among students.

Abstract

The idea of Education for Sustainable Development (ESD) is very developed lately. However, many people do not understand what, why and how ESD is. Therefore, the current article discusses obvious issue as an area for attention and related to ESD, why ESD should be, and how ESD is implemented in education, especially in science education, as well as efforts that can be made to make the implementation of ESD successful. This research is included in the parameters of the content analysis theme. This research-based paper uses literature review from various journals, articles and other text books. ESD is a new approach in the world of education. ESD consists of three dimensions, economic, social and environmental. ESD is incredibly important to apply in science learning for the success of the SDGs. There are several notable elements in the implementation of ESD in science in Indonesia, namely the government (P4TK IPA), Professional Associations such as the Indonesian Science Educators Association, Science Subject Teachers' Conferences, and Communities in the midst of society.Keywords: education for sustainable development (ESD), sustainable development goals (SDGs)

Abstract

Food waste contributes significantly to global greenhouse gas (GHG) emissions and reflects low sustainability awareness, particularly in developing countries such as Indonesia. This study aimed to assess the level of sustainability literacy, comprising knowledge, skills, and values, among vocational high school students in Bogor City within the context of food waste. Using a descriptive quantitative method with 125 respondents, data were collected through a 21-item questionnaire and were analyzed using descriptive statistics. The findings show that while students demonstrated good sustainability skills (76.95%) and values (73.63%), their sustainability knowledge was only fair (57.81%), indicating a cognitive-behavioral gap. Spearman's correlation analysis revealed no significant relationship between sustainability knowledge and skills (ρ = 0.109, p = 0.226), reinforcing the need for holistic and integrative learning interventions. These results underscore the importance of developing interactive, value-driven educational media, such as e-books, to enhance students' environmental literacy and foster sustainable behavior. This preliminary study serves as a foundation for designing contextually relevant educational strategies to support food waste reduction and sustainability education in Indonesia.
